When it comes to managing your finances, navigating through complex tax laws and regulations can be daunting. This is where a financial tax advisor, also commonly referred to as a tax consultant or tax preparer, can be incredibly beneficial. A financial tax advisor is a professional who specializes in tax law and provides guidance to individuals, businesses, and organizations on how to navigate the intricacies of taxes and maximize savings. In this article, we will explore the role of a financial tax advisor and why you should consider hiring one.
One of the primary roles of a financial tax advisor is to help clients minimize their tax liabilities. By staying up-to-date on the latest tax laws and regulations, a tax advisor can identify opportunities for tax savings and deductions that may have been overlooked. This can result in significant savings for individuals and businesses, allowing them to keep more of their hard-earned money.
Another important role of a financial tax advisor is to help clients plan for the future. By understanding a client’s financial situation and goals, a tax advisor can create a tax strategy that aligns with their long-term objectives. This may involve setting up tax-efficient investment accounts, creating a retirement savings plan, or establishing a trust for future generations. By taking a proactive approach to tax planning, clients can ensure that they are prepared for any potential tax implications in the future.
In addition to tax planning and savings, a financial tax advisor can also provide valuable advice on various financial matters. This may include budgeting, debt management, estate planning, and insurance needs. By taking a holistic approach to financial planning, a tax advisor can help clients achieve their financial goals and secure their financial future.
One of the key benefits of working with a financial tax advisor is the peace of mind that comes with knowing your taxes are being handled professionally and accurately. Tax laws are constantly changing, and navigating through them can be overwhelming for the average person. By entrusting your taxes to a qualified professional, you can rest assured that your tax returns are prepared correctly and in compliance with all relevant laws and regulations.
Furthermore, hiring a financial tax advisor can actually save you time and money in the long run. By outsourcing your tax preparation and planning to a professional, you can free up valuable time to focus on other aspects of your life or business. Additionally, a tax advisor can help you avoid costly mistakes or oversights that could result in audits, penalties, or fines from tax authorities.
When choosing a financial tax advisor, it is important to do your due diligence and select a reputable and experienced professional. Look for advisors who are licensed, certified, and have a track record of success in helping clients achieve their financial goals. Additionally, consider seeking recommendations from friends, family, or colleagues who have had positive experiences with tax advisors in the past.
